I have one on my driver's side. Had to trim back the bedliner to get the mounts to seat correctly. I didn't want to cut the liner, but I took my time, double measured everything then was able to use some fender flare style washers to secure the liner in position behind the bracket. When it's closed, it looks like the liner completely fills behind the box.

The tonneau cover release for the rear sits right behind the box when it's closed. I've not done the passenger side (yet) only because I don't want to cut more into the bedliner, but I am also considering doing a spray in liner so if I take that plunge I would get the passenger box.

The first line of Defense would be your locked tailgate. Box will not come out with tailgate closed.

They also include a hinge post "lock" with each box, keyed the same as the top lock.

For reference my experience is with the Ford branded boxes.
